Punchhi Population - Katni, Madhya Pradesh

Punchhi is a medium size village located in Murwara Tehsil of Katni district, Madhya Pradesh with total 210 families residing. The Punchhi village has population of 843 of which 438 are males while 405 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Punchhi village population of children with age 0-6 is 141 which makes up 16.73 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Punchhi village is 925 which is lower than Madhya Pradesh state average of 931. Child Sex Ratio for the Punchhi as per census is 958, higher than Madhya Pradesh average of 918.

Punchhi village has lower literacy rate compared to Madhya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Punchhi village was 62.96 % compared to 69.32 % of Madhya Pradesh. In Punchhi Male literacy stands at 74.86 % while female literacy rate was 50.00 %.

Caste Factor

In Punchhi village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 37.25 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 9.61 % of total population in Punchhi village.

Work Profile

In Punchhi village out of total population, 350 were engaged in work activities. 25.43 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 74.57 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 350 workers engaged in Main Work, 19 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 3 were Agricultural labourer.
